There are many amenities to enjoy on a casino floor. Some casinos have catwalks that are built into the ceiling above the casino floor. These catwalks allow surveillance personnel to look down on the casino floor. Most casinos offer the same amenities, but some have niche games. Slot machines have become the most popular form of casino entertainment. In the United States alone, there are over 900,000 slot machines installed.
